What is a paper converting?

A Paper Converting job involves transforming large rolls of raw paper into finished products like napkins, paper towels, packaging materials, or printed sheets. Workers operate machinery to cut, fold, laminate, or emboss paper according to product specifications. Responsibilities may include machine setup, quality control, and troubleshooting equipment issues. This role is essential in manufacturing industries that produce paper-based consumer and commercial goods.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a paper converting worker?

In a Paper Converting role, your daily duties typically include operating and monitoring machines that cut, fold, laminate, or package paper products according to precise specifications. You may be responsible for inspecting output for quality, performing routine machine maintenance, and troubleshooting minor technical issues. Collaboration with team members to ensure production schedules are met and clear communication with supervisors about any equipment or material concerns is common. This role often requires standing for extended periods and attention to detail to maintain high product standards.
